from unittest import mock
from vmware_nsxlib.tests.unit.v3 import nsxlib_testcase
from vmware_nsxlib.tests.unit.v3 import test_constants as consts
class TestNsxLibTrustManagement(nsxlib_testcase.NsxClientTestCase):
def test_create_cert_list(self):
fake_cert_list = consts.FAKE_CERT_LIST
fake_pem = (fake_cert_list[0]['pem_encoded'] +
fake_cert_list[1]['pem_encoded'])
fake_private_key = 'fake_key'
cert_api = self.nsxlib.trust_management
body = {
'pem_encoded': fake_pem,
'private_key': fake_private_key,
'tags': consts.FAKE_TAGS
}
with mock.patch.object(self.nsxlib.client, 'create') as create:
cert_api.create_cert_list(
cert_pem=fake_pem,
private_key=fake_private_key,
tags=consts.FAKE_TAGS)
create.assert_called_with(
'trust-management/certificates?action=import',
body)
def test_find_cert_with_pem_empty(self):
pem = 'abc'
with mock.patch.object(self.nsxlib.client, 'list',
return_value={'results': []}):
results = self.nsxlib.trust_management.find_cert_with_pem(pem)
self.assertEqual(0, len(results))
def test_find_cert_with_pem_found(self):
pem = consts.FAKE_CERT_PEM
with mock.patch.object(
self.nsxlib.client, 'list',
return_value={'results': consts.FAKE_CERT_LIST}):
results = self.nsxlib.trust_management.find_cert_with_pem(pem)
self.assertEqual(1, len(results))
def test_find_cert_with_pem_rn_found(self):
pem = consts.FAKE_CERT_PEM.replace('\n', '\r\n')
with mock.patch.object(
self.nsxlib.client, 'list',
return_value={'results': consts.FAKE_CERT_LIST}):
results = self.nsxlib.trust_management.find_cert_with_pem(pem)
self.assertEqual(1, len(results))
def test_create_identity_with_cert(self):
fake_pem = consts.FAKE_CERT_PEM
name = "test-identity"
cert_api = self.nsxlib.trust_management
body = {
'name': name,
'certificate_pem': fake_pem,
'node_id': 'test_node_id',
'role': 'enterprise_admin',
'is_protected': True
}
with mock.patch.object(self.nsxlib.client, 'create') as create:
cert_api.create_identity_with_cert(
name=name,
cert_pem=fake_pem,
node_id='test_node_id',
role='enterprise_admin')
create.assert_called_with(
'trust-management/principal-identities/with-certificate',
body)
